One person's experience with grains can be entirely different from
someone else's. So we can't say that such-and-such a grain is "least harmful."
What is least harmful to you may be awful for me.

Millet and quinoa, for example are not at all good for those of Vata
constitution, Ayurvedically speaking. That's us folks who are thin and chillier
than most.

No grains are good for those of the metabolic type that cannot handle
them well, who needs more fat/protein.

The above is aside from problems some have with gluten.

In addition, we have individual reactions that are just our own. There
is no one-size-fits-all dietary plan.
